Stiff ql muscles, along with stiff hip flexors(psoas), could compress the discs and contribute to joint and disc pain in the lower back. On the flip side, tight and/or weak muscles in a major muscle group like the hip flexors can cause persistent pain. So what is low back strain? The muscles of the lower back, including the erector spinae and quadratus lumborum muscles, contract to extend and laterally bend the vertebral column.
